Execution

Our first prototype was developed in Bangalore, India - where we assembled a team of technologists and engineers for our project. Later, we developed the software trying to understand the best possible solution to solve our problem. We landed on the dopplar effect using radar technology. Our next meeting consisted of choosing the correct lights for our smartlife poles. And our choice of amber LED lights will only reinforce the drivers on both sides to slow down and cross each other safely. We did a dry run to understand the technology in our next meeting in Banglore, and once it was successful, we had it transported to Patnitop, Jammu. On 26th of March 2017, our team at the site took careful understanding to find the right stretch only to find one of the most deadliest turns in the entire country. Our first smartpoles were finally tested, and in working condition. The patents were filed and approved on 23th of May 2017 at 6:30 IST - docket no 19428. INDIA – Patent Application No. 201721014315 Dated – April 21, 2017 Title– “VEHICLE DETECTION AND WARNING SYSTEM AND METHOD THEREOF” Applicant – TLG INDIA PVT. LTD. As per the date, April 2018, our smartlife poles were installed in Nepal and Saudi Arabia. There are orders from Myanmar government to install smart life poles on hairpin bends on their national highways, that installation will take place in the 3rd quarter of 2018. Updated tech - Inductive loops are placed in the smart poles to detect vehicles as they pass through the loop's magnetic field. They simply count the number of vehicles during a unit of time (typically 60 seconds) that pass over the loop, and estimate the speed, length, and class of vehicles and the distance between them. - Video cameras are installed into processors that analyse the changing characteristics of the video image as vehicles pass. The cameras are mounted on poles that detect traffic simultaneously. This detection system provides additional outputs including gap, headway, stopped-vehicle detection, and wrong-way vehicle alarms. - With the audio signal installed, it measures traffic density on a road that consists of the cumulative sound from the tyres noise, engine noise, engine-idling noise, honks and air turbulence noise. The microphone picks up the audio that includes the various vehicle noise and Audio signal processing techniques that estimate the traffic state. This technology also uses optical character recognition on images to read vehicle registration plates to create vehicle location data. With the additional changes to the technology the poles have been installed in various countries like Nepal and Saudi Arabia, we make the detection system better and help us get helpful data more regularly.

The Campaign

We wanted to save these lives by getting drivers to slow down to avoid accidents and collisions. Our idea is "Roads that Honk" We created smart life poles with radar technology. that communicates with each other on both sides of the hairpin turns and alerts drivers with the sound of a horn. The radar on the smart life poles reads the speed of the vehicles, and then communicates with the smart pole at the other end. These smart life poles then alert the drivers on both sides by honking. Honking lets the drivers know about the approaching vehicle, so now, even if a driver is approaching a turn at 60 km/hr., he would have enough time to slow down. And cross safely. Creative Execution

We designed smart life poles with radar technology that reads the speed of the approaching vehicles at both ends, and then communicate with each other to alert drivers on both sides of the blind curve with the sound of a horn. The sound indicates the drivers to slow down and cross each other safely. The smartlife poles are an advanced networked vehicle detection and warning system. The main components are: Vehicle detection and speed sensing radar, warning system that comprises of LED and a horn, power supply, motherboard and software and 865 MHz radio for networking of the poles. These poles are MS/Lacquer glass finish, in order to withstand any given weather condition – rain, snow or fog. Since this product had to reside in extreme weather, we had to look at material which withstands rain, fog, heat, etc. The installation is 7ft tall, making it visible for drivers while they are speeding. The smart life poles are powered solely via clean solar energy, made of MS/Lacquer glass finish, in order to withstand any given weather condition.

Over 3.8 million views on YouTube within a week. 50 million Media impressions were generated in the first 3 hours of the launch. 105 million media impressions since the release. Over 15 million social media reach. Roads that honk technology received an overwhelming response from the auto media as well as people across various social platforms. The biggest takeaway came when even Dharmendra Pradhan, the Minister of Petroleum and Natural Gas of India spoke about the technology innovation. National Highway Association of India is installing this technology across all major hairpin bends that were accident prone and were threat to drivers. Within 2 weeks, data suggested that over 8 out of 10 speeding drivers slowed down at these turns. And accidents were reduced by 45% on these hairpin bends.
